Telecom Taxation Conference 2026
Nelson Mullins partner John Heitmann will speak at the Telecom Taxation Conference 2026, taking place May 6–8, 2026, in San Diego, California.
The Telecom Taxation Conference brings together tax, regulatory, and industry professionals to address emerging issues in communications taxation, compliance, and regulatory developments. The program features industry leaders from telecommunications companies, professional services firms, and legal advisors, focusing on practical strategies for navigating complex tax and regulatory environments.
Heitmann will present on “The USF’s (Uncertain) Future,” addressing key legal and policy developments impacting the Universal Service Fund (USF). His session will cover recent developments, including the Supreme Court’s decision in Consumers’ Research v. FCC, ongoing litigation, and anticipated reform efforts at both the FCC and in Congress. The discussion will also examine proposed changes to contribution and distribution frameworks, including modernization of support programs and efforts to streamline federal initiatives.
Heitmann is a partner in the Nelson Mullins Communications practice and is based in Washington, D.C. He advises clients on telecommunications regulatory, policy, and compliance matters, including issues involving the Federal Communications Commission and federal universal service programs.
